Farmer Livelihood Support Program
Program Overview
The Farmer Livelihood Support Program is designed to strengthen the economic stability of smallholder farming families through practical, community-based support.
Rather than short-term aid, the program focuses on building reliable livelihood systems linked directly to farming activities, land stewardship, and local market participation. Support is structured, transparent, and delivered in close coordination with community partners and local institutions.
By combining livelihood assistance, skills development, and community-led oversight, the program aims to help farming families improve income resilience while sustaining productive and healthy land over time.
Program Focus
This program focuses on improving farmer livelihoods through the following core components:
(1) Structured Livelihood Assistance Linked to Farming Activities
Livelihood support is directly connected to active farming work, such as crop production, agroforestry, land care, and farm maintenance. Assistance is designed to reinforce productive activities rather than replace them, ensuring that support strengthens self-reliance and farm continuity.
(2) Capacity Building and Skills Development
Participating farmers receive guidance, training, and knowledge-sharing opportunities focused on improving farm productivity, resource management, and long-term planning. Capacity-building activities are adapted to local conditions and emphasize practical, applicable skills that support day-to-day farming operations.
(3) Support Systems Designed for Long-Term Sustainability
The program prioritizes long-term outcomes by aligning livelihood support with multi-year goals. Systems are structured to encourage consistency, responsible resource use, and gradual improvement rather than one-time interventions. This helps farmers plan beyond single planting cycles or seasons.
(4) Community-Led Implementation and Oversight
Local partners, farmer groups, and community organizations play an active role in implementation and monitoring. This ensures that the program remains grounded in local realities, aligned with community priorities, and accountable to those directly involved.

Why This Program Matters
Smallholder farmers play a critical role in food security and land stewardship, yet often face income instability, limited access to support systems, and vulnerability to external shocks.
This program addresses those challenges by focusing on long-term livelihood stability rather than temporary relief. By linking support directly to farming activities and community-led implementation, the program helps farmers strengthen their economic foundations while remaining rooted in responsible land management.
Sustained farmer livelihoods contribute not only to household security, but also to healthier land, stronger rural economies, and more resilient communities.
